Problem
Conventional television mounting systems, such as tilting and full motion wall mounts, often result in uncomfortable viewing angles when installed at high locations, as they do not allow for adequate adjustment to align the screen with the viewer's eye level, leading to limited viewing convenience.
Innovation Solution
A mounting apparatus with adjustable components, including springs, pistons, actuators, and tilt adjustment mechanisms, that can automatically or manually move a television to a desired viewing position, allowing for tilting, panning, and swiveling to maintain optimal viewing angles, even when installed above furniture or other obstructions.

A mounting system capable of mounting objects to support structures. The mounting system includes a wall mount including a display bracket configured to hold the object, a fixed support bracket coupleable to a vertical support structure, and a linkage assembly. The linkage assembly has a low-profile stowed configuration in which the object is held in a raised position close to the support structure. Tilt adjustment mechanisms are used to adjust the tilt of the display bracket.
